🍽️ DIY Macadamia Nut Butter
180 kcal · 30 min · 4 servings
Cook this free in the MyFoody app →
Ingredients
- macadamia nuts, roasted and salted 250 g
Instructions
- 1. Preheat the oven to 150 degrees Celsius. Set it to top and bottom heat.
- 2. Spread the macadamia nuts out evenly on a baking sheet.
- 3. Place the tray in the oven and warm the nuts for about 3 to 5 minutes.
- 4. Remove the tray as soon as the nuts feel warm to the touch.
- 5. Be careful not to roast them further so they do not burn.
- 6. Put the warm macadamia nuts into a food processor or blender.
- 7. Blend the nuts for 1 to 2 minutes.
- 8. Stop briefly when the nuts have been crushed into a coarse flour.
- 9. Turn the mixer back on and blend for another 3 to 5 minutes.
- 10. Watch as the flour clumps together into a sticky ball or paste.
- 11. Now continue blending for 6 to 10 minutes.
- 12. The nut oils will be released and the paste will become creamy and liquid.
- 13. Taste the butter before filling it.
- 14. Check if it tastes salty enough to your liking.
- 15. Pour the finished macadamia nut butter into a clean jar.
- 16. Seal the jar airtight.
